US regulators widen probe into VW diesel vehicles (http://www.moneycontrol.com/news/world-news/us-regulators-widen-probe-into-vw-diesel-vehicles_522363.html)
US safety regulators widened their probe of more than 97,000 Volkswagen AG diesel vehicles after receiving reports that appeared to link engine problems with a failure of the vehicles' fuel pumps.
Regulators and VW received 160 complaints and field reports indicating a failure of the high pressure fuel pump in these vehicles may have caused a loss of power or engine stalls in some instances.
